Mission
Life-Line implemented processes beginning with the Department of Corrections in-reach and transitioning to community re-entry Tribe Recovery Homes, Half-Way Houses, etc.. The processes implemented has allowed Life-Line to begin intaking individuals within the Department of Corrections, becoming a part of the parole plan, and seamlessly entering the recovery housing through Tribe Recovery Homes allowing the individual to become a WAGEES Participant through Life-Line. Participants that are not transitioning to recovery housing, offered by Tribe Recovery Homes, intakes can be provided by in the Half-Way house where the Participants reside, or, anywhere the participants are granted to live while on parole. In addition, Life-Line offers the service of intake within the community where the individual identifies as a safe-zone and is comfortable. Life-Line has also been able to create and develop a streamlined process with TNT Construction for a Post-Secondary Certification Forklift Operator.
